Very good. Thank you for the help. I did not realize that 6V operation was possible, so it is useful to know and use that.

I modified a boostxl-drv8301 and put a 10 ohm resistor in series with PVDD1 to measure current draw. Specifications are as above at 100 kHz, but looking at varying Vbus to better understand the loss. I took discrete points but noticed that Ipvdd1 was constant for ranges of voltage and would switch to new lower currents over about a 1 V range. I recorded all the steps seen.

Would there be any way to predict Ipvdd1 from the calculated 18.6 mA gate drive? It's rather a good amount of loss to drive at 48V. 

Sort of related, can GVDD be provided externally on this IC to save power?
